Mechanical (2017) uses a non-humanoid cast to explore complex themes of systemic oppression and social stratification. By replacing human characters with machinery, the film creates a metaphorical space to examine power dynamics and the struggle for ability to act against tyranny. The film excels at challenging traditional hierarchies, particularly through its female-coded protagonist who challenges an oppressive regime. This approach allows for a critique of authority that transcends specific human identities, focusing instead on the universal struggle for liberation. While the film lacks explicit human-centric identity markers, its structural conflict provides a framework for analyzing inequality. The absence of specific biological or cultural markers results in a more neutral, albeit metaphorically rich, representation of diversity.

Does Mechanical have LGBTQ+ representation?

Fair

The use of anthropomorphized machinery allows for a non-traditional understanding of character relationships. However, the film maintains a neutral stance without explicit depictions of same-sex relationships or identity-specific dialogue.

How does Mechanical portray gender?

Good

The film challenges traditional gender hierarchies by centering a tiny Digger as the protagonist. Her significant role in challenging a tyrannical crane disrupts conventional expectations regarding strength and leadership.

How racially and ethnically diverse is Mechanical?

Fair

Mechanical characters serve as metaphors for social stratification and power dynamics. The tension between working-class machines and the ruling class mirrors systemic ethnic and class-based struggles.

How does Mechanical represent religion and culture?

Good

The narrative critiques centralized authority through its depiction of a tyrannical ruler. The protagonists' quest for liberation aligns with anti-authoritarian and anti-capitalist themes.

Does Mechanical include disability representation?

Minimal

There is no explicit evidence regarding the portrayal of physical or neurodivergent disabilities. The mechanical nature of the cast makes assessing disability ability to act difficult.

Official Synopsis

The adventures of a tiny Digger and her friend the Bulldozer. Forced to work on an island ruled by a tyrannical crane, the two friends will do anything to escape.
